Skip to content
← Writing
InsightsJune 13, 2026 · 4 min read

Designing Multi-Tenant SaaS: Key Strategies for Scalable AI Platforms

Learn how multi-tenant SaaS solutions can drive scalability for AI platforms. Discover key strategies and best practices to implement today.

Designing Multi-Tenant SaaS: Key Strategies for Scalable AI Platforms

Designing Multi-Tenant SaaS: Key Strategies for Scalable AI Platforms

Multi-tenant SaaS platforms are transforming how we approach software solutions, especially in the realm of artificial intelligence (AI). The ability to serve multiple tenants using a single software instance not only drives efficiency but also fuels innovation in scalable AI systems. In an era where organizations seek cost-effective and efficient technology solutions, understanding how to design such platforms is more important than ever.

Understanding Multi-Tenant SaaS Overview

What is Multi-Tenant SaaS?

Multi-tenant Software as a Service (SaaS) architecture is a single-instance platform that serves multiple clients—referred to as tenants—where each tenant's data is securely separated from that of others. This provides a scalable route for deploying AI applications, allowing organizations to leverage shared resources efficiently. With cloud resources optimized for AI workloads, companies can deploy and manage their applications without the overhead costs associated with dedicated server instances.

Key Benefits of Multi-Tenant Architectures

Multi-tenant architectures bring several advantages to the table:

  • Cost-Effectiveness: By pooling resources, companies can significantly cut down infrastructure costs. This shared model allows for economies of scale and contributes to robust operational budgeting.

  • Improved Scalability: As the demands for AI workloads increase, the ability to dynamically allocate resources is essential. Multi-tenant systems can easily scale up or down, accommodating workload fluctuations while maintaining performance integrity.

Key Considerations in Designing Multi-Tenant SaaS

Creating a robust multi-tenant SaaS solution requires careful planning and consideration of a few critical aspects.

Tenant Isolation Models

One of the foremost challenges in multi-tenant SaaS solutions is ensuring tenant isolation. Strong isolation models are crucial for data security, preventing unauthorized access and ensuring compliance with data regulations. Techniques like logical partitioning and encryption not only secure tenant data but also add layers of trust in the system's integrity.

User Configurability and Self-Service

In an age where users demand control over their software experiences, enabling configurability is key. A self-service model allows tenants to customize features according to their requirements without overburdening the system administrators. This empowerment enhances the user experience and streamlines service delivery.

Usage-Based and Tiered Pricing

To effectively manage costs while accommodating diverse needs, implementing a usage-based pricing model can be beneficial. Coupled with tiered pricing structures, this approach ensures that tenants pay for only what they consume, leading to higher satisfaction rates and optimized revenue streams.

Scalability Challenges and Solutions

Achieving scalability is not without its challenges in multi-tenant SaaS environments.

Achieving Scalability in Multi-Tenant SaaS

Common scalability issues may arise as workloads increase or user bases expand. Performance bottlenecks can occur if resources are not managed efficiently or if architecture is not designed for scalability from the outset. Employing AI-aware resource management strategies—like predictive scaling—can mitigate these challenges, ensuring the platform can adapt in real-time to user needs.

Operationalization via MLOps and GenAIOps

The integration of MLOps (Machine Learning Operations) into multi-tenant SaaS platforms greatly enhances operational efficiency. By automating routine processes and introducing best practices, MLOps allows for streamlined model deployment and monitoring. This creates a more agile environment, enabling quick adaptations based on user feedback and data analysis.

Security Measures for Multi-Tenant SaaS

When designing multi-tenant SaaS architectures, security is paramount.

Essential Security Frameworks

A comprehensive security framework must encompass data encryption, access controls, and continuous monitoring. Utilizing role-based access ensures that only authorized personnel have the ability to view or manipulate specific tenant data.

Compliance and Regional Considerations

Given the varying data regulations across different regions, companies need to be adept at implementing compliance measures relevant to their operational territories. Adhering to guidelines—such as GDPR in Europe or CCPA in California—ensures not only legal safety but also builds trust with customers.

Real-World Case Studies

Case studies provide insights into effective multi-tenant SaaS implementations that embrace scalability and performance.

Examples of Successful Multi-Tenant Architectures

Consider the likes of Salesforce and HubSpot, both successfully employing multi-tenant architectures to deliver efficient, high-performing solutions to a wide array of customers. By optimizing shared resources and fine-tuning user experience, they continue to set benchmarks in the SaaS industry.

Lessons from AI-Native Platforms

Platforms such as Databricks illustrate the benefits of integrating AI capabilities into multi-tenant systems. Successful applications not only improved operational efficiencies but also provided crucial lessons on leveraging data analytics for enhanced tenant service delivery.

Future Trends in Multi-Tenant SaaS

As technology evolves, so do multi-tenant SaaS solutions.

Emerging Technologies

The future sees a trend toward smarter shared infrastructures equipped with advanced control mechanisms. Innovations in AI and machine learning continue to reshape how resources are allocated and managed in real-time.

The Role of AI in Multi-Tenant Solutions

AI integration is expected to evolve further, enhancing tenant-specific model handling and fostering more personalized user experiences. This will support not just scalability but also the overall effectiveness of multi-tenant SaaS architectures.

Ready to implement a scalable multi-tenant SaaS solution? Start building today!